Most of the 1 yr thing is for Linkia fromia and stars like that and not so much brittle serpent or sand sifting because these stars eat detritus and clean up mostly. Linkia and fromia and sorts eat filmatious algae that takes time to develop and why most people with smaller systems don't have long term success because not only stars but also snails eat it and some fish and without ample time for it to replenish like in smaller setups they eventual truly starve to death.
